コード例 #1
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def isPersistent():
    try:
        if readStringValue(statePersistentKey) == "TRUE":
            return True
    except KeyError:
        pass
    return False
コード例 #2
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getLastTime(key):
    try:
        lastTimeString = readStringValue(key)
        lastTime = datetime.datetime.strptime(lastTimeString, "%Y-%m-%d %H:%M:%S.%f")
    except:
        lastTime = datetime.datetime(1970,1,1)
    return lastTime
コード例 #3
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def isPanic():
    try:
        if readStringValue(alarmPanicKey) == "TRUE":
            return True
    except KeyError:
        pass
    return False
コード例 #4
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def isPanic():
    try:
        if readStringValue(alarmPanicKey) == "TRUE":
            return True
    except KeyError:
        pass
    return False
コード例 #5
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def isPersistent():
    try:
        if readStringValue(statePersistentKey) == "TRUE":
            return True
    except KeyError:
        pass
    return False
コード例 #6
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getLastTime(key):
    try:
        lastTimeString = readStringValue(key)
        lastTime = datetime.datetime.strptime(lastTimeString,
                                              "%Y-%m-%d %H:%M:%S.%f")
    except:
        lastTime = datetime.datetime(1970, 1, 1)
    return lastTime
コード例 #7
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getCurrentAlarmState():
    try:
        return readStringValue(alarmStateKey)
    except KeyError:
        return "DISARMED"
コード例 #8
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getDesiredAlarmStateDelay():
    try:
        return readStringValue(alarmDesiredStateDelay)
    except KeyError:
        return "UNKNOWN"
コード例 #9
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getPreviousAlarmState():
    try:
        return readStringValue(alarmPreviousStateKey)
    except KeyError:
        return "UNKNOWN"
コード例 #10
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getCurrentAlarmCode ():
    try:
        return readStringValue(alarmCodeKey)
    except KeyError:
        return None
コード例 #11
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getCurrentAlarmState ():
    try:
        return readStringValue(alarmStateKey)
    except KeyError:
        return "DISARMED"
コード例 #12
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getDesiredAlarmStateDelay ():
    try:
        return readStringValue(alarmDesiredStateDelay)
    except KeyError:
        return "UNKNOWN"
コード例 #13
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getPreviousAlarmState ():
    try:
        return readStringValue(alarmPreviousStateKey)
    except KeyError:
        return "UNKNOWN"
コード例 #14
0
ファイル: SecurityUtils.py プロジェクト: roubles/raspwave2
def getCurrentAlarmCode():
    try:
        return readStringValue(alarmCodeKey)
    except KeyError:
        return None
コード例 #15
0
ファイル: ConfUtils.py プロジェクト: roubles/raspwave2
def getLocalIp():
    try:
        ip = readStringValue(localIpKey)
    except:
        ip = "127.0.0.1"
    return ip
コード例 #16
0
#!/usr/bin/env python
# @author rouble matta

import sys
from CacheUtils import readStringValue

print readStringValue(sys.argv[1])
コード例 #17
0
ファイル: ConfUtils.py プロジェクト: roubles/raspwave2
def getLocalIp ():
    try:
        ip = readStringValue(localIpKey)
    except:
        ip = "127.0.0.1"
    return ip